Official abstract text for this publication.
A large-scale field erected air cooled industrial steam condenser having heat exchanger panels independently loaded into and supported in a frame with flexible hanging supports each comprising a central rod connected at each end to a connection sleeve, wherein one connection sleeve of each flexible hanging support is connected to the frame and a second connection sleeve of each flexible hanging support is connected to a heat exchanger panel.

The invention claimed is: 1 . A large scale field erected air cooled industrial steam condenser connected to an industrial steam producing facility, comprising: a a plurality of heat exchanger panels supported in a frame, wherein each said heat exchanger panel is independently suspended from the by a plurality of flexible hanging supports. 2 . The large scale field erected air cooled industrial steam condenser according to claim 1 , wherein said flexible hanging supports each comprise a central rod connected at each end to a connection sleeve, and wherein one connection sleeve of each flexible hanging support is connected to said frame and a second connection sleeve of each flexible hanging support is connected to said heat exchanger panel. 3 . The large scale field erected air cooled industrial steam condenser according to claim 1 , wherein each heat exchanger panel comprises a primary condenser section and a secondary condenser section, and a top manifold connected to an in fluid communication with a top end of each tube in said primary condenser section and said secondary condenser section, a primary bottom manifold connected to an in fluid communication with a bottom end of each tube in said primary condenser section and a secondary bottom manifold located inside said primary bottom manifold and in fluid communication with a bottom end of each tube in said secondary section, a bottom surface of said primary bottom manifold having a single steam inlet.
